Trenitalia Regional train tickets

We are trying to buy point to point tickets on Trenitalia's website. We signed up as a customer on the website and have purchased tickets from Varenna to Vernazza for the end of May. But for all of the other trips that we are planning the website shows the schedule but doesn't allow us to purchase tickets except for Intercity routes. Is it possible to purchase Regional routes on the website or do we need to wait until we arrive in country? Thanks Shar

No, there are no discounts and no reservations for the Regional trains so there is absolutely no need for advance purchase. These trains never sell out. If all the seats are taken, you stand. IC routes require reservation so you can buy them earlier. Other than discounts, there is no other reason to buy early. Trains rarely sell out.

If you are trying to buy regional tickets they are usually only sold a week in advance. If you are buying tickets that use several types of trains you can buy them further in advance. For regional tickets there is no need to buy them in advance. You can either buy them the day of travel or a day or two before. There are no discounts on regional trains or seat reservations. Be sure to validate your tickets before boarding as this is required and you will be fined on the spot if caught without. Donna
